The Flooring Installation Process in Branford
The process typically begins with a thorough consultation where a flooring contractor will assess your space, discuss your vision, and recommend appropriate flooring solutions. This might involve site visits to understand the subfloor condition and existing flooring. Following your selection of materials, the contractor will schedule the installation. The actual installation involves several steps, including preparing the subfloor by ensuring it is clean, level, and dry, which is particularly important in our Connecticut climate. Then, the chosen flooring is carefully laid, cut, and fitted to perfection. For some materials, specialized tools and techniques are required, which is where the contractor’s experience truly shines. The final stage involves finishing work, such as installing baseboards or transition strips, to ensure a seamless look. Popular Flooring Types for Branford Homes
Branford residents have a wide array of flooring options to choose from, each with its unique aesthetic and functional qualities. A skilled contractor can help you navigate these choices:
Hardwood Flooring
A classic choice, hardwood flooring adds timeless elegance and warmth to any home. From oak and maple to cherry and walnut, natural wood offers unparalleled beauty and can be refinished over time to refresh its look. Its durability and natural appeal make it a popular selection for living rooms, dining rooms, and bedrooms in Branford’s more traditional homes.
Laminate Flooring
Laminate flooring offers the look of hardwood, stone, or tile at a more affordable price point. It is known for its durability, resistance to scratches and stains, and ease of maintenance, making it a practical option for busy households, including those with pets or children. Its versatility allows it to mimic various natural materials, fitting seamlessly into any Branford home’s decor.
Vinyl Flooring
Both luxury vinyl tile (LVT) and luxury vinyl plank (LVP) are highly sought after for their water resistance, durability, and wide range of design options. LVT and LVP can convincingly replicate the look of hardwood, stone, or ceramic tile while offering superior moisture protection. This makes them ideal for kitchens, bathrooms, basements, and even entryways in coastal areas of Branford where moisture can be a concern.
Tile Flooring
Ceramic, porcelain, and natural stone tiles offer exceptional durability, water resistance, and a sophisticated aesthetic. They are perfect for high-traffic areas and moisture-prone rooms like bathrooms, kitchens, and laundry rooms. The vast array of colors, patterns, and textures allows for endless design possibilities, from classic subway tiles to intricate mosaic patterns, suiting both historic and contemporary Branford residences.
Carpet Flooring
For comfort and warmth, especially in bedrooms and living areas, carpet remains a popular choice. Available in various materials, styles, and colors, carpet provides a soft underfoot feel and excellent sound insulation. Modern carpets are also more stain-resistant and durable than ever before, making them a practical and cozy option for many Branford homes.

Branford Home Age & What It Means for Your Flooring Contractor Project
The median home in Branford was built in 1972. Homes from this period were built with ½-inch plywood subfloors — adequate for the time but sometimes undersized for today's rigid flooring like large-format tile, which needs a stiffer base. Adding a layer of ¼-inch underlayment is often recommended during installation.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ey, median year structure built.

EPA Radon Zone 1 — What It Means for New Haven County Flooring Contractor
New Haven County is designated EPA Radon Zone 1 — the highest potential for elevated indoor radon (4+ pCi/L per EPA action level). Radon enters primarily through cracks and gaps in concrete slabs and floor-wall joints — the same areas where ground-floor flooring is installed. EPA recommends testing before sealing any basement or slab-on-grade floor here; if levels exceed 4 pCi/L, sub-slab depressurization should be installed before new flooring. Source: U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, Map of Radon Zones, 2024.
